摘 要:采用高盐法、硅珠法、改进的经典酚抽提法三种方法提取人血凝块DNA,通过紫外分光光度仪及琼脂糖凝胶电泳测定DNA的纯度和含量.实验结果表明,硅珠法提取时间快,所提取的DNA含量高;经典酚抽提法操作过程简单,但用有机溶剂提取,污染比较严重;高盐法提取要用大量的血凝块,且提取的DNA含量很不稳定.因此,硅珠法是提取人血凝块DNA的一种比较好的方法.The blood clot s DNA of human beings was extracted respectively by three methods such as higher sodium chloride method,silica gel method and improved phenol-chloroform method,and the degree of purity and the content of the DNA were determined by ultraviolet photometer and agarose gel electrophoresis separately.The results showed that the DNA extraction time of silica gel method was the shortest,and the content of DNA was higher,meanwhile the method of improved phenol-chloroform was the easiest,but the pollution was serious by using organic solvent, whereas higher sodium chlorid method needed a great amount of blood clots and the content of DNA was not stable. Therefore,silica gel method was the bester way to extract the blood clot s DNA of human beings.
